IW is not releasing any dedicated server software for MW2. Instead, there will be global hosted servers, administered by IW, which is the only way to play online.
What does this mean? You won't be able to have your favorite servers. Clan's won't have their own server anymore, their homebase. Most probably, multiplayer mods won't work too. There will be less servers, so probably you'll be less able to join servers with your friends, because they're full.
Most things about the Call of Duty 4 multiplayer will be gone.

As many of you are aware, a massive change to the upcoming title COD:MW2 by
Infinity Ward has been announced. The multiplayer element of the game has
been completely 'overhauled', with the following 'improvements':
- No mods/custom maps will be available. Infinity Ward say: "We're just
prioritising the player experience above the modders and the tuners", but
in fact they are taking away all the choice from normal players and
removing mods/maps completely. I don't know when any of them last played a
mod, but they don't seem to realise that there is more to them than
changing one or two server settings.
- No dedicated servers will be available. This means there will be no home
servers for clans, no server renting from companies like
GamingDeluxe/Gameservers.com, and you will be unable to start a public
server on your home PC. Of course, IW only chose to reveal all of this a
few days ago, so all the hosting companies believed they'd be able to host
MW2 servers for clients. A lot of money has now been wasted upgrading
server components to handle the new game, because of the total lack of
communication about the PC side of things.
- Game servers have been replaced by 'IW.net', which seems to be a network
entirely hosted by Infinity Ward. I can only see this leading to a
situation in which there are very few central hosting locations, so many
players will suffer high pings and frequent lag.
- Players will be able to join servers through matchmaking: there will be
no server lists as IW believe that players find them 'confusing', and only
use them to find servers with good pings. You will be matched up to the
'best server for you', based on performance (whatever that means), latency,
and the skill of the players on it compared to yours. Anyone seeking a
challenge against higher ranked players is going to be disappointed.
- Punkbuster has been replaced by Valve's VAC: this is not a bad thing, but
IW seem to believe it will completely remove any and all cheaters. VAC is
far from perfect, and as with any anti-cheat package, there are ways to
bypass the system.
- Any extra maps will come in the form of DLC from the company, which we
will need to pay for.
- IW think that this new monopoly of servers will help combat piracy, but
in fact, all it will achieve is less interest in the multiplayer aspect of
the game, and more illegal downloads to have a look at the singleplayer
campaign.
Infinity Ward would have us think that this has been done to improve the
'player experience' on the PC side of things, but it's more of a kick in
the face to the PC community who helped establish Call of Duty as a
franchise from COD1 (which was only released on the PC).

Basicly, what IW is doing is turning the PC in another console. They don't remember. Modding and dedicated servers are the number one things that made the PC gaming community this large.
In fact, they should know better. Most of them worked on Medal of Honor Allied Assault before they left 2015 to found IW. That was seven years ago. Nowdays, that game is still played. Why? It didn't have a great single-player story. The graphics wasn't spectacular. The balance was just like an average game. Then, why is it still so populair? Because the ability to mod it. Modders could change the entire game. Everything could be adjusted. Not a single server runs without mods. And nowdays, there still mods being made. Every day new mods are submitted to modding sites, every day people are playing these mods on dedicated servers.
Every day, new people are discovering this beautiful game.
The same goes for all the games in the CoD serie. CoD1: still being played, mainly because of the great maps and mods made for this game. Call of Duty 2: mods made this game complete. Some of them redefined the standards of gaming. The rats maps, the rifle servers, the Extreme+ mod... who haven't played a game with idea's, that originated in this mods?
Even IW copied some idea's from them. For example, the claymores in CoD4. They decided to put these in the game after they saw how much difference it made to the gameplay of CoD running the Extreme+ mod.
Oh... I can only hope they change their minds about this. Because PC gamers don't want to become like console gamers. If we wanted all this stuff, we'd go and buy a console. There's a saying about things like this: Never change a winning team. The CoD serie has always been a success on the PC. Nobody wants this change.

There is a stimulus map pack coming containing two old Call of Duty 4 maps:
Crash
http://www.sealteam6clan.com/statsgen/cod4p/cod4_mp_crash.jpg
&
Overgrown
http://www.thelost1s.com/website/statsgen/cod4_mp_overgrown.jpg
Along with three additional new maps:
Bailout - A multi-level apartment complex.
Storm - An open industrial park littered with heavy machinery.
Salvage - A snowy junkyard fortified by stacked debris and crushed cars.
This will probably cost cash or xbox/ps3 points.
